Patent number: 11467419Abstract: Disclosed are a projection module, a structured light three-dimensional imaging device, and an electronic apparatus. The projection module includes a laser emitter and a reflective grating. The laser emitter includes a light emitting surface from which laser light is emitted. The reflective grating includes a reflecting surface arranged obliquely relative to the light emitting surface and opposite to the light emitting surface. The reflective face is provided with a grating microstructure thereon. The projection module can adjust a reflection angle of the laser light when expanding beams to generate a laser pattern.Type: GrantFiled: June 12, 2019Date of Patent: October 11, 2022Assignee: NANCHANG O-FILM BIO-IDENTIFICATION TECHNOLOGY CO., LTD.Inventors: Joseph Lin, Horatio Lee, Martin Chen, George Chou

Patent number: 11434553Abstract: The present invention discloses a low cost lean production bainitic steel wheel for rail transit and a manufacturing method therefor. The steel wheel contains elements with the following weight percentages: carbon C: 0.15-0.45%, silicon Si: 1.00-2.50%, manganese Mn: 1.20-3.00%, rare earth RE: 0.001-0.040%, phosphorus P?0.020%, and sulphur S?0.020%, where the remaining is iron and unavoidable residual elements, and 3.00%?Si+Mn?5.00%. Compared with the prior art, through alloying design and a preparation process, especially a heat treatment process and technology, a rim of the wheel obtains a carbide-free bainite structure, and a web and a wheel hub obtain granular bainite, a supersaturated ferritic structure, and a small amount of pearlite. The wheel has high comprehensive mechanical properties and service performance.Type: GrantFiled: July 6, 2017Date of Patent: September 6, 2022Assignees: MAGANG (GROUP) HOLDING CO., LTD., MAANSHAN IRON & STEELC O., LTD.Inventors: Mingru Zhang, Hai Zhao, Zheng Fang, Feng Zhang, Rongjie Deng, Manli Sun

Patent number: 11425915Abstract: Phospholipid concentration methods involve use of a dairy composition, such as buttermilk or butter serum, as a starting material. The dairy composition is subjected to a first ultrafiltration, yielding a first permeate and a first retentate. The first retentate is treated with carbon dioxide and subjected to microfiltration, yielding a second permeate and a second retentate. The second retentate is treated with carbon dioxide and subjected to a second ultrafiltration, yielding a third permeate and a third retentate. The third retentate includes at least 30 wt % phospholipids.Type: GrantFiled: May 2, 2018Date of Patent: August 30, 2022Assignee: Land O'Lakes, Inc.Inventors: Ravin Gnanasambandam, Hasmukh Patel
